The Mythology of Giants

The Mythology of Giants I have no idea if there are actual giants in And Then There Were Giants by Greg Dragon, but the title got me thinking. How much do I really know about the mythology of giants? What I discovered surprised me. There is no single origin myth when it comes to giants. […]